Product Description
It's been three years since theme park and luxury resort, Jurassic World was destroyed by dinosaurs out of containment. Isla Nublar now sits abandoned by humans while the surviving dinosaurs fend for themselves in the jungles. When the island's dormant volcano begins roaring to life, Owen (Chris Pratt) and Claire (Bryce Dallas Howard) mount a campaign to rescue the remaining dinosaurs from this extinction-level event.

"Jurassic World: Fallen Kingdom" is the latest example of that dichotomy. It is loved by many, reviled by a relative few.
Personally, I loved it. I liked the fact that Chris Pratt and Bryce Dallas Howard returned to the franchise (though I was a little put off by the conceit that their relationship had ended - guys, that's a way-overdone cliche in sequels. It didn't work well in "Ghostbusters 2" or in any of a dozen other sequels and it doesn't really work well here.) I also liked the introduction of new villains paired with old antagonists (Dr. Henry Wu) and, of course, I loved the dinosaurs. To me, they are always the stars of this franchise's movies.
What makes this movie especially interesting to me is the fact I saw it as an allegory for the current debate over climate change and the fate of the planet. The island on which the dinosaurs live is threatened with an extinction-level event and yet there are those who seem unwilling - or unable - to accept that everything must be done to preserve them. The most poignant scene in the move, in my opinion, is the death of a brontosaurus that is left behind on the island when a volcanic eruption spells the end of the dinosaurs' ecosystem. I couldn't help but see that huge animal as a symbol of the millions of men, woman, and children who are likely to die in the coming years from a variety of issues ranging from famine to extreme weather events as a direct result of climate change.
Pratt, Howard, Ted Levine (as a particularly nasty villain) and the rest of the cast (including Geraldine Chaplin and James Cromwell) were excellent and while the direction was a little over the top it's important to remember that this is a movie about dinosaurs, after all.
Great special effects, a socially relevant message, and fine acting make this a 5-star film.
